Learn more about the Vindolanda Field School run by the Department of Classical Studies during this info session. The Field School begins May 2019.
This program is an intense and very rewarding five-week experience for university students each summer. It is designed for motivated students of archaeology, Classics, and history with some previous knowledge of the Roman world. No prior excavation experience is required as the archaeology component provides in-depth field training. Ideally, the participants will be highly motivated individuals who seek a deeper knowledge of the Roman world, field archaeology, and current research tools for understanding the past through history and archaeology.
